    I have watched a lot of TSW route reviews to see what best fits what I like, but even though they’re amazing and high quality, I feel like there’s no real structure to them.


    Therefore I propose a system that tries to give a more concrete overview of the route.


    It works by taking catagories, rating them and then adding it all up in the end giving a final score.


    You can give each category a 0 - 10.


    1. Route Scope & Design

    How long is the route?

    How linear or varied is it?

    Is anything significant missing?

    Replay value?


    2. Timetable

    Number and variety of services?

    Realism and accuracy to real operations?

    Freight runs and or stock moves?

    Does the route feel alive or empty?


    3. Stability & Reliability

    Are there a lot of bugs?

    How often do issues occur?

    4. Optimisation

    FPS stability? Stutters or smooth?

    Texture blurriness?

    Memory issues?


    5. Service Variety & Fleet Use

    Does the route include or layer all relevant trains?

    Is each train represented realistically?

    Do the main trains get enough gameplay time?


    6. Train Quality

    Visual model detail and accuracy?

    Cab and system interactivity?

    Sound quality?


    7. Track & Trackside Scenery

    Tracks and signals quality?

    Catenary or third rail quality?

    Vegetation, fences, and bridges near the track?


    8. Distant Scenery

    Mountains, cities, water, or countryside representation?

    Skybox and lighting quality.

    Does it look alive from the cab view?


    9. Stations

    Level of detail?

    Passenger density and activity?

    Signage, accessibility, and immersion?

    Any invisible walls or strange geometry?



    10. Own Opinion

    What do you think of this route?

    Have you had fun playing it?


    This is still a work in progress and might not be what we end up with so feedback or suggestions would be great!
